I recently went to Main Event to celebrate my nephew’s birthday, and we honestly had such a great time. I wasn’t sure what to expect since it was a Saturday night, but we ended up coming at the perfect time—right before the big crowd started rolling in. That made a huge difference because we were able to check in, get settled, and start bowling without any waiting or chaos. If you’re planning a visit, especially for a weekend night, I definitely recommend getting there a little early like we did.
The bowling part was a blast. The lanes were clean, the lighting was fun but not too distracting, and the music kept the energy high without being overbearing. It had that perfect mix of excitement and family-friendly vibes. The kids had a great time using the bumpers and lighter bowling balls, and even the adults got into a little friendly competition. The equipment worked perfectly, and when we needed help setting up the game, the staff was right there and super friendly. You could tell they were used to handling birthday parties and big groups—they made everything feel smooth and easy.
After a few rounds of bowling, we headed over to the arcade area, which was just as much fun, maybe even more. The variety of games was impressive—everything from racing simulators and air hockey to basketball hoops and the always-popular claw machines. The kids could’ve spent hours in there (and honestly, I think they did!). One of my personal favorites was the photobooth. It’s such a simple thing, but it ended up being a highlight of the night. We squeezed in as many people as we could and took a bunch of silly pictures that had everyone laughing. It was such a fun way to capture memories from the night, and the photo strips made for a great little keepsake.
The prize store was another big hit. The kids loved trading in their tickets and carefully deciding which prizes to get. The store had a great selection—everything from candy and fidget toys to bigger prizes for people who racked up more tickets. Watching my nephew’s face light up as he picked out his prize was priceless. It really made the whole experience feel complete.
We didn’t get a chance to eat a full meal there, but we did grab a few snacks and drinks between games. The service was friendly, though by the time the evening rush hit, the lines got noticeably longer. That’s honestly the only reason I’m giving this place four stars instead of five. Once it got later into the night, it became pretty crowded and noisy, and it took longer to get food or play certain games. It wasn’t unmanageable, but you could definitely feel the difference between when we arrived and when we left.
That said, even with the crowd, the energy was still really positive. The staff stayed upbeat and patient, which I really appreciated. You can tell Main Event puts a lot of effort into making it a fun, welcoming place for families and groups of all ages.
All in all, it was an awesome experience. Between the bowling, the arcade games, the photobooth, and the prize store, there was never a dull moment. My nephew and his friends had an amazing birthday, and everyone left smiling (and maybe a little tired from all the excitement). I can definitely see us coming back again—maybe for another birthday, or just a fun weekend outing. Next time, though, we’ll make sure to come early again to beat the evening rush.
If you’re looking for a place that combines games, food, and great vibes for all ages, Main Event is definitely worth checking out
